`
jishublog
  • 浏览: 872738 次
文章分类
社区版块
存档分类
最新评论

用paint方法插入图片

 
阅读更多

如何在窗口上添加图片呢,首先想到的是要得到这个图片,所以可以用imageicon里面的getimage方法来得到图片。

然后就在画布上用drawimage把它画出来即可。

需要注意的是,重写的paint方法中要调用父类的paint方法。详细原因在之前的画图板的博客里有总结过。

由于paint方法是系统自动调用的,每变动一次窗口它便会调用一次,因此利用重写后的paint方法获得的图片是有抖动的。


分享到:
评论

相关推荐

    C#065用paint方法渐变的窗口背景

    C#065用paint方法渐变的窗口背景

    Paint.NET 图片处理

    Paint .NET 是一个免费的图像和照片处理软件,它功能强大,支持图层、Clone Stmap、Edge Detection、Motion Blur及History等无限制的历史记录、特效以及许多实用工具,并且开放源代 码和完全免费,界面看起来有点像...

    用paint画笔给TextView设置背景颜色和宽高

    用paint画笔给TextView设置背景颜色和宽高

    Paint in 3D V1.9.2

    用 Paint in 3D 绘制所有物体 - 在游戏内和编辑器里。所有功能已经过深度优化,在WebGL、移动端、VR 以及更多平台用起来都非常好用! ? 容易使用 - 学习如何使用 Paint in 3D,让众多教程场景来手把手帮你过一遍每...

    Paint

    Paint

    PAINT.NET 插件集

    这是一组收集的paint.net 插件 , 发上来给刚开始作图的朋友共享 解压到软件的安装目录下的plugins 就可以用

    Paint in 3D v1.11.5

    用 Paint in 3D 绘制所有物体 - 在游戏内和编辑器里都可使用。所有功能已经过深度优化,在WebGL、移动端、VR 以及更多平台用起来都非常好用! 容易使用 - 学习如何使用 Paint in 3D,让众多教程场景来手把手帮你过一...

    使用paint动态画圆弧

    使用paint方法画圆弧,以及逐步改变百分比,以及代码的详解

    Android Paint画一个方框矩形.rar

    Android Paint画一个方框矩形,要使用到触笔事件及线程的相关操作,绘制绿色实心矩形和黄色的方框矩形:  /* 同样是设置颜色 */  mPaint.setColor(Color.rgb(255, 0, 0));  /* 提取颜色 */  Color.red(0xcccccc)...

    Paint.NET的PSD文件插件

    Paint NET http: www getpaint net 我就不多说了 感觉最适合我们开发人员用的图片加工工具了 比PS轻量 功能也挺全 还免费 这个是Paint NET的PSD文件插件 有了它就可以直接在Paint NET里编辑PS产出的PSD文件了 安装...

    Android Paint渐变色练习示例

    Android 画笔paint渐变色 自定义View渐变色实现方式

    用paint方法渐变的窗口背景,using System.Drawing.Drawing2D的应用,C#源代码Graphics g=e.Graphics;

    用paint方法渐变的窗口背景,using System.Drawing.Drawing2D的应用,C#源代码Graphics g=e.Graphics; Color FColor=Color.Blue; Color TColor=Color.Yellow; Brush b =new LinearGradientBrush(this....

    Paint.NET.3.55.3762.38843.Beta

    Paint.NET是使用.NET Framework开发,适用于Windows...Paint.NET本地图像格式为.PDN,一种已压缩,表达软件内部对象的格式,用以存储图层及其他数据。[2]Paint.NET除安装程序、程序所用文字及图像外皆以MIT许可证发布。

    Paint.NET源代码

    Paint.NET源代码

    Car Paint Shaders Asset

    Car Paint Shaders Asset unity Car Paint Shaders Asset unity

    paint.net(简单绘图,简版轻量级的的Photoshop)

    NET中,各项工具的使用方法与PS基本保持一致,比如克隆工具,均采用Ctrl+鼠标左键定义“源”,并使用鼠标左键进行克隆。 Paint. NET的范围选取工具包括矩形、椭圆、套索、魔棒。当选定范围时被选定区域显示为浅蓝色...

    神奇的paint方法

    NULL 博文链接:https://c-shadow.iteye.com/blog/809361

    自定义view(Paint和Canvas)

    自定义view:简单了解Paint常用设置,Canvas的常用方法;

    Paint in 3D 1.6.3

    2018.12.5号最新发布的paint in 3D 插件。比旧版更新了很多实用功能。

    著名paint.net的c#源代码

    难得的C#图形图像处理开源项目Paint.NET Paint.NET是一个图像和照片处理软件,它由华盛顿州立大学的学生开发和维护并由微软公司提供项目指导,早期定位于MS Paint的免费替代软件,现在逐渐发展为一个功能强大且易用的的...

Global site tag (gtag.js) - Google Analytics